POKE
FIGHT
Home
Types
Generations
Roles
Rarity
Pokedex
Battle
Home
Types
Generations
Roles
Rarity
Pokedex
Battle
Kyogre-primal
vs
Barbaracle
Kyogre Primal
300/300
Barbaracle
216/216
Kyogre Primal
300/300
WATER
Barbaracle
216/216
ROCK
WATER
Stats Analysis
Battle Stats Breakdown
Who has the edge? Compare their combat abilities below
kyogre-primal
barbaracle
Random Battle
More Battles
Epic Matchups
Pick your next battle — who will emerge victorious?
larvesta
VS
cobalion
Start Battle
Click lock icon to keep a Pokemon
VS
larvesta
cobalion
VS
fomantis
reuniclus
VS
banette-mega
cherubi
VS
clodsire
cinderace
VS
mudkip
minior-red
VS
swirlix
starly
VS
ho-oh
marshadow
VS
sinistea
scraggy
VS
mamoswine
noibat
VS
surskit
toxtricity-amped
VS
seel
koraidon-gliding-build
VS
rotom-frost
duosion
VS
kirlia
pawmot
VS
snom
crawdaunt
VS
scyther
joltik
VS
darmanitan-standard
tyrogue
VS
glalie
houndoom
VS
cleffa
steenee
VS
wailmer
linoone
VS
giratina-origin
flutter-mane